How to Get a Job in RBI: Eligibility, Exams & Preparation Tips for Students
Want a prestigious and secure career at the Reserve Bank of India (RBI)?
RBI recruits candidates for Grade B Officer, Assistant, and Specialist posts.
RBI Grade B is the most popular exam among graduates in India.
Candidates need strong basics in aptitude, English, and current affairs.
Start reading newspapers daily to improve banking and economic awareness.
Focus on Economics, Finance, Banking, and RBI-related topics regularly.
NCERT books and mock tests help build strong preparation foundations.
Phase 1 exam includes Reasoning, Quant, English, and General Awareness.
Phase 2 tests Finance, Economics, and descriptive English writing skills.
Regular mock tests improve speed, accuracy, and confidence levels.
Interview rounds check communication skills and awareness about the economy.
